Output 8a12c06588bc0bbb6de9a3232a769235e1da2a50fe6b70e162a2a20ba1459cfc:13

value
562588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da5758f3534f9dad36d8b52cb103ec5990bf2789 OP_EQUAL
address
3MbVsNTxuZMyv7oyKghjFbR42ppAvZpCDV
transaction
8a12c06588bc0bbb6de9a3232a769235e1da2a50fe6b70e162a2a20ba1459cfc
confirmations
315462
spent
true